Queda de Água da Pedra Ferida

Located near the town of Espinhal, we find this 25 meter high waterfall. The stream that gives rise to it is known for its enormous wealth of trout, and also for the fact that it contains watermills and a wine press. This area features interesting and varied picturesque places.

Cascatas da Fraga da Água d'Alta

It is a 25 meter high waterfall, which is located on a cliff called Cabeça Murada. There is also a viewpoint here, with the landscape featuring rugged reliefs of quartzite origin.
Caldeiras da Ribeira Grande

Calm and peaceful place, known for being an area of fumaroles and other volcanic manifestations. An old spa building from the 17th century is still visible.
Rio Ardila

It originates in Spain, in the Tentudia mountain range, and has a length of 60 km until it flows into the Guadiana.
Albufeira de Pedrógão

Reservoir created by the Pedrógão Dam, the second largest dam in the Alqueva project.
Albufeira do Alqueva

Largest artificial lake in Europe, originating from the Alqueva dam, located on the Guadiana river. The reservoir reaches, at its maximum level, 250 km², investing in infrastructure to support tourists. Here you can practice several sporting and leisure activities.
Termas de Cabeço de Vide

Also known as Termas de Sulfúrea, they are located approximately one kilometer to the southeast of the village. It is known that these waters were used by the Romans, and there are even traces of an ancient bathhouse, probably from the time of Caesar Augustus (119 BC). These medicinal waters are used to treat skin, respiratory, rheumatic and musculoskeletal diseases.
